Abstract
A novel topical corticosteroid, halobetasol propionate (HP) 0.01% lotion (Bryhali™), has recently been introduced for the treatment of plaque psoriasis and corticosteroid-responsive dermatoses in adults. Once daily application of HP 0.01% lotion is indicated for use up to 8 weeks. Treatment success for plaque psoriasis in the pivotal phase 3 clinical trials (defined as an Investigator Global Assessment [IGA] of clear/almost clear [IGA 0/1] with ≥2-grade improvement from baseline) occurred in over one-third of patients by week 8. Treatment-emergent adverse events were typically mild-to-moderate in intensity and usually limited to the application site(s). No treatment-related cases of skin atrophy have been reported from the studies. Counselling should be considered to optimize treatment outcomes.

Abstract
Up to 80% of individuals with plaque psoriasis have scalp involvement, which can have a significant impact on the quality of life of affected individuals. Despite advancements in psoriasis therapeutics, management of scalp involvement remains a challenge. This12-week, open-label pilot study assessed the safety and efficacy of fixed combination tazarotene 0.045% and halobetasol propionate 0.01% lotion for the treatment of patients with mild-to-moderate plaque psoriasis with scalp involvement. Among 20 patients who were followed through 12 weeks, there were significant improvements in the primary endpoint (Investigator’s Global Assessment (IGA)) and most secondary endpoints (Psoriasis Scalp Severity Index (PSSI), body surface area (BSA), and scalp IGA (sIGA)). Treatment was well-tolerated. Further placebo-controlled double-blinded study for confirmation of our results is recommended. J Drugs Dermatol. 2021;20(11): 1191-1194. doi:10.36849/JDD.0102.

Abstract
A novel fixed combination lotion containing the super-potent corticosteroid halobetasol propionate 0.01% and retinoid tazarotene 0.045% (Duobrii™) has recently been introduced and indicated for the treatment of moderate to severe plaque psoriasis in adults. Studies have shown that there is synergy between the ingredients and that the product can be safely used intermittently for up to 1 year. Treatment success (i.e., Investigator Global Assessment [IGA] of clear/almost clear [IGA 0/1] and at least a 2-grade improvement from baseline) occurred in 58.8% of participants at some point in a 1-year clinical trial. Persistence of treatment success is common after treatment discontinuation. Most treatment-emergent adverse events are application site reactions, mild to moderate in intensity, and occur primarily during the first 12 weeks. Counselling should be considered to optimize treatment outcomes.

Abstract
INTRODUCTION Patients with psoriasis and low body surface area (BSA) involvement often experience substantially reduced quality of life and may be candidates for topical therapies. Fixed-combination halobetasol propionate (0.01%) and tazarotene (0.045%) lotion (HP/TAZ) vs vehicle lotion was evaluated in participants with 3% to 5% BSA involvement. METHODS In two phase 3, multicenter, double-blind, vehicle-controlled, 8-week studies (ClinicalTrial.gov identifiers: NCT02462070/NCT02462122), adults with moderate/severe investigator’s global assessment (IGA) score were randomized 2:1 to once-daily HP/TAZ or vehicle. Pooled post hoc analyses included participants with baseline BSA involvement of 3% to 5%. Measures included treatment success (≥2-grade IGA reduction, clear/almost clear score), reduction in affected BSA, and clinically meaningful improvement (reduction) of ≥4 points on dermatology life quality index (DLQI). RESULTS Of 418 participants, 232 had baseline BSA involvement of 3% to 5% (HP/TAZ, n=149; vehicle, n=83). At week 8, 42.7% of HP/TAZ-treated participants achieved treatment success, compared with 11.4% of vehicle-treated participants (P< .001). Participants experienced significantly greater reductions in affected BSA at week 8 with HP/TAZ (-36.0%) vs vehicle (-1.6%; P< .001). Larger proportions experienced clinically meaningful DLQI improvements at week 8 with HP/TAZ (64.2%) vs vehicle (47.4%; P< .05). More participants achieved a ≥2-grade improvement in plaque elevation and scaling with HP/TAZ vs vehicle (each comparison, P< .001). Serious adverse events and discontinuations due to treatment-emergent adverse events were rare. CONCLUSIONS In participants with plaque psoriasis and BSA involvement of 3% to 5%, HP/TAZ provided significantly improved effectiveness after 8 treatment weeks vs vehicle lotion, with clinically meaningful improvements in quality of life. Abstract
BACKGROUND Few studies have examined topical psoriasis therapies in patients with skin of color. Fixed-combination halobetasol propionate (0.01%) and tazarotene (0.045%) lotion (HP/TAZ) was investigated in two phase 3, multicenter, double-blind, vehicle-controlled trials (NCT02462070; NCT02462122). This post hoc analysis evaluated HP/TAZ in subgroups of non-White and White participants, including Hispanic/Latino participants, from these trials. METHODS Adult participants were randomized (2:1) to receive HP/TAZ or vehicle lotion once daily for 8 weeks. Data were pooled and analyzed in non-mutually exclusive subgroups of self-identified non-White or White and Hispanic/Latino participants. Efficacy assessments included treatment success (≥2-grade improvement from baseline in investigator’s global assessment [IGA] and score of clear/almost clear), reduction from baseline in affected body surface area (BSA), and reduction in mean IGA × BSA. Safety was evaluated via treatment-emergent adverse events (TEAEs). RESULTS Of 418 participants, 60 and 358 self-identified as non-White and White, respectively; 115 of 418 participants self-identified as Hispanic/Latino. At week 8, a higher percentage of HP/TAZ-treated participants achieved treatment success vs vehicle (non-White, 34.4% vs 19.0%; White, 41.8% vs 8.7%; Hispanic/Latino, 39.3% vs 9.3%); rates for White and Hispanic/Latino participants were statistically significant. Compared with vehicle, HP/TAZ-treated participants in each subgroup experienced numerically greater reductions in affected BSA and IGA × BSA at week 8. The most common TEAEs were contact dermatitis, pruritus, nasopharyngitis, and application-site pain; discontinuations due to TEAEs were few. CONCLUSIONS HP/TAZ reduced disease severity in non-White, White, and Hispanic/Latino participants with psoriasis, with good tolerability and safety over 8 weeks of treatment. Abstract
BACKGROUND Psoriasis is a chronic, inflammatory disease that may differ in prevalence and clinical presentation among patients from various racial and ethnic groups. Two phase 3 studies demonstrated efficacy and safety of halobetasol propionate (HP) 0.01% lotion in the treatment of moderate-to-severe plaque psoriasis (NCT02514577, NCT02515097). These post hoc analyses evaluated HP 0.01% lotion in Hispanic participants. METHODS Participants were randomized (2:1) to receive once-daily HP or vehicle lotion for 8 weeks, with a 4-week posttreatment follow-up. Post hoc efficacy assessments in Hispanic participants (HP, n=76; vehicle, n=43) included treatment success (≥2‑grade improvement in Investigator’s Global Assessment and score of ‘clear’ or ‘almost clear’), psoriasis signs, and affected body surface area (BSA). Treatment-emergent adverse events (TEAEs) were evaluated. RESULTS At week 8, 38.8% of participants achieved treatment success with HP versus 10.3% on vehicle (P=0.001). HP‑treated participants achieved greater improvements in psoriasis signs, compared with vehicle (P<0.01 all). HP group had a greater reduction in affected BSA versus vehicle (P=0.001). Treatment-related TEAEs with HP were application site infection and dermatitis (n=1 each). CONCLUSIONS Once-daily HP 0.01% lotion was associated with significant reductions in disease severity in Hispanic participants with moderate-to-severe psoriasis, with good tolerability and safety over 8 weeks. Abstract
Background: Plaque psoriasis can occur in all body regions, with the trunk and extremities among the most commonly affected areas. A fixed combination halobetasol propionate 0.01%/tazarotene 0.045% (HP/TAZ) lotion demonstrated efficacy and safety in patients with moderate-to-severe localized plaque psoriasis. This analysis evaluated patients where a psoriatic target lesion was identified on the leg. Methods: In two phase 3, multicenter, double-blind studies, participants were randomized (2:1) to receive HP/TAZ or vehicle lotion once-daily for 8 weeks. This pooled, post hoc analysis included a subset of participants who had a leg target lesion (HP/TAZ, n=148; vehicle, n=71). Efficacy assessments included treatment success (≥2-grade improvement) in psoriasis signs (erythema, plaque elevation, scaling) on the leg target lesion, and overall treatment outcomes, including overall treatment success (≥2-grade improvement in Investigator's Global Assessment [IGA] score and score of clear/almost clear), affected Body Surface Area (BSA), and IGAxBSA composite score. Results: Psoriasis signs were reduced by week 8, with more HP/TAZ treated participants achieving treatment success for erythema (41.6%), plaque elevation (58.5%), and scaling (59.5%) on the leg compared with vehicle (12.5%, 19.2%, and 21.0%, respectively; P<0.001 all). Significantly more participants achieved overall treatment success at week 8 with HP/TAZ versus vehicle (36.4% vs 10.4%; P<0.001). The HP/TAZ group also had a greater mean reduction in affected BSA and IGAxBSA score versus vehicle (P<0.001, both). The most frequently reported treatment-related adverse event (incidence, ≥3%) with HP/TAZ was contact dermatitis. Conclusions: HP 0.01%/TAZ 0.045% lotion was associated with significant reductions in disease severity and good tolerability following 8 weeks of treatment in patients where a psoriatic target lesion was identified on the leg. Abstract
Skin of color patients with psoriasis face unique challenges related to disease characteristics and treatment. Dyspigmentation, including postinflammatory hypo- and hyperpigmentation, more frequently and severely affects patients with skin of color and remains a challenge in psoriasis management. We present the case of a 58-year-old Black male with moderate psoriasis who was treated for 8 weeks with a fixed combination halobetasol propionate 0.01%/tazarotene 0.045% (HP/TAZ) lotion during a phase 3 study (NCT02462070). HP/TAZ was efficacious in this patient, whose Investigator’s Global Assessment score decreased from 3 (moderate) at baseline to 1 (almost clear) within 4 weeks, with maintenance of & "almost clear"; through week 12 (4 weeks posttreatment). Affected body surface area decreased by 50% and quality of life greatly improved from baseline to week 8. The patient experienced dyspigmentation of the affected skin during the trial; hypopigmentation was primarily experienced from weeks 2-8, with the greatest degree at week 4. By week 12, the affected skin area had returned to normal, with only small regions of hyperpigmentation, primarily around the periphery of the lesion. These results indicate that HP/TAZ may be a treatment option for patients with skin of color, who are disproportionally affected by postinflammatory dyspigmentation.

Abstract
Background: The fixed-dose combination foam formulation of calcipotriene 0.005% plus betamethasone dipropionate 0.064% (Cal/BD) has demonstrated efficacy and a favorable safety profile for the treatment of plaque psoriasis. Recently, a topical lotion of the combination of halobetasol 0.01% plus tazarotene 0.045% (HP/TAZ) was approved for treating adult plaque psoriasis. Currently, no head-to-head studies have compared Cal/BD foam with HP/TAZ lotion.Objective: Compare the effectiveness and drug incremental cost per responder (ICPR) of Cal/BD foam vs. HP/TAZ lotion in moderate-to-severe plaque psoriasis.Methods: An anchor-based, matching-adjusted indirect comparison was conducted for PGA treatment success (Physician's Global Assessment of "clear" or "almost clear," [PGA 0/1] with at least a 2-point improvement) using individual patient data from 3 randomized clinical studies of Cal/BD foam and published data from 2 randomized, Phase 3 clinical studies of HP/TAZ lotion. The number needed to treat and ICPR were also calculated.Results: After reweighting of patients in the Cal/BD foam studies to match summary baseline characteristics of the HP/TAZ lotion study patients and anchoring to vehicle effect, 4 weeks of Cal/BD foam produced a significantly greater rate of treatment success than 8 weeks of HP/TAZ lotion treatment (51.4 vs. 30.7%; treatment difference = 20.7%, p < .001). The number needed to treat with Cal/BD foam was also less than HP/TAZ lotion (1.9 vs. 3.3). Using US wholesale acquisition costs and equal weekly consumption rates, the incremental cost per PGA 0/1 responder relative to vehicle for Cal/BD foam was $3,988 and was 37% lower compared with HP/TAZ lotion ($6,294).Conclusions: The indirect comparison analyses showed that Cal/BD foam was associated with a greater rate of treatment success, lower ICPR, and quicker treatment response than HP/TAZ lotion in adult patients with moderate-to-severe plaque psoriasis.

Abstract
BACKGROUND Previous results from two phase 3 studies demonstrated efficacy and safety of fixed combination halobetasol propionate 0.01%/tazarotene 0.045% (HP/TAZ) lotion in participants with moderate-to-severe plaque psoriasis. This post hoc analysis evaluated sex-specific efficacy and safety of HP/TAZ lotion. METHODS In two randomized, double-blind, phase 3 studies, participants were randomized (2:1) to receive HP/TAZ or vehicle lotion once daily for 8 weeks. Male and female participants were evaluated separately in this pooled analysis. Efficacy assessments included treatment success (at least 2‑grade improvement in Investigator's Global Assessment [IGA] score and score of clear/almost clear), impact on individual signs of psoriasis, and affected Body Surface Area (BSA). RESULTS The analysis included 272 males (HP/TAZ, n=175; vehicle, n=97) and 146 females (HP/TAZ, n=101; vehicle, n=45). Significantly more participants achieved overall treatment success at week 8 with HP/TAZ versus vehicle in both male (38.4% vs 9.8%) and female (44.5% vs 9.9%) subgroups (P<0.001, both). Erythema, plaque elevation, and scaling were also reduced by week 8 in both males and females, with significantly more HP/TAZ-treated participants achieving at least 2‑grade improvement in each sign of psoriasis than vehicle-treated participants (P<0.001 each, both groups). Mean reductions in affected BSA were significantly greater with HP/TAZ versus vehicle lotion in both males and females (P≤0.001, both). The most frequent treatment-related adverse events were contact dermatitis, pruritis, and application site pain (each 4.0%) in females and contact dermatitis (7.6%) in males. CONCLUSION HP/TAZ lotion was highly effective and safe in both males and females with moderate-to-severe psoriasis over 8 weeks of once-daily use. Abstract
Lichen myxedematosus (LM) is an idiopathic cutaneous mucinosis, commonly described as localized scleromyxedema. In contrast to scleromyxedema, there is typically no systemic involvement. Treatment options are limited and spontaneous resolution has been reported. We present the case of a 66-year-old Hispanic male referred by his primary care physician for evaluation of asymptomatic dark spots on his trunk and extremities present for about one-year. Physical exam revealed smooth, brown hyperpigmented papules coalescing into plaques on the trunk. Multiple well-demarcated oval dark brown plaques measuring 3 cm in size were located on the upper back, peri-umbilical area, bilateral lower extremities, and buttocks. A diagnosis of lichen myxedematosus was made based on histologic features observed in the dermis. There are 5 subtypes of LM: a discrete papular form, acral persistent papular mucinosis, self-healing papular mucinosis, papular mucinosis of infancy, and a pure nodular form. Occasional patients with LM have atypical features or features intermediate between scleromyxedema and localized LM. We present a case of atypical LM with mixed features of the different subtypes. Herein we will review the varied clinical presentations of LM and highlight the distinguishing features of scleromyxedema. J Drugs Dermatol. 2020;19(3): 320-322 doi:10.36849/JDD.2020.4864.

Abstract
The use of superpotent topical corticosteroids (TCSs) for the treatment of psoriasis is widely practiced, especially for expedient lesion resolution. However, their continued use in managing this chronic condition is limited because of labelling restrictions, concerns of side effects, and a paucity of data to support long-term management strategies. Halobetasol propionate (HP) is an effective short-term superpotent TCS. A novel HP lotion 0.01% formulation has been developed using a polymeric matrix technology that allows for uniform delivery of optimally sized particles onto the skin surface. The polymeric matrix and emulsion help to keep the skin hydrated and provide more efficient delivery of halobetasol into the epidermis.

Abstract
Background: Psoriasis is a chronic, immune-mediated disease that varies widely in its clinical expression. Topical corticosteroids (TCS) are the mainstay of treatment. Long-term safety remains a concern, limiting use, and posttreatment flare is common. Recently data were reported on the use of halobetasol propionate (HP) 0.01% lotion in moderate or severe localized plaque psoriasis, once-daily for 8 weeks. In addition, a 2-week label-restricted study reported comparable efficacy to HP 0.05% cream. Data evaluating efficacy in specific locations has not been reported and while psoriasis commonly affects lower extremities treatment can be more problematic and burden of disease heightened. Objective: To investigate the efficacy of a once-daily application of HP 0.01% lotion in comparison with its vehicle in patients with moderate-to-severe plaque psoriasis of the lower extremities. Methods: A post hoc analysis of two multicenter, randomized, double-blind, vehicle-controlled phase 3 studies in moderate or severe psoriasis. Subjects (N=234) where the leg was identified as the target lesion were randomized (2:1 ratio) to receive HP 0.01% lotion or vehicle, once-daily for 8 weeks. Efficacy assessments included treatment success (defined as at least a 2-grade improvement from baseline) in each individual sign of psoriasis (erythema, plaque elevation, and scaling) at the target lesion (leg) and overall treatment outcomes including at least a 2-grade improvement from baseline in the Investigator Global Assessment (IGA) score, and ‘clear’ or ‘almost clear’, improvement in Body Surface Area (BSA) and reduction in IGAxBSA. Quality of Life (QoL) was assessed using the Dermatology Life Quality Index (DLQI) at baseline, week 4, 8, and 12. Results: At the end of the 8-week treatment period, more than half of subjects had achieved treatment success, with 52.1%, 55.5%, and 58.2% of subjects achieving at least a 2-grade reduction in erythema, plaque elevation and scaling severity on the leg, compared with 15.7% and 22.9%, and 22.2% of those treated with vehicle (P<0.001). In addition, overall treatment success (IGA) was achieved in 37.1% of these subjects who had been treated with HP 0.01% lotion compared with 8.4% treated with vehicle (P<0.001); with a corresponding 34.2% reduction in baseline BSA and 50.5% change in mean baseline IGAxBSA (both P<0.001 versus vehicle). Overall, a clinically relevant improvement in QoL was achieved by week 4; by week 8 37.7% of subjects where the leg was the target lesion had a clinically meaningful improvement in disease severity (IGAxBSA-75). Conclusions: In conclusion, halobetasol propionate 0.01% lotion provides statistically significant efficacy following 8 weeks’ therapy compared with vehicle in subjects where the leg was identified as the target lesion, with clinically relevant improvements in QoL and more than a third of subjects achieving a clinically meaningful result. Abstract
Background: The use of topical therapy is a key component in the management of almost all psoriasis patients. Topicals are considered first-line therapy for mild disease and are having an increasing role in moderate or severe psoriasis as an integral part of combination therapy. Halobetasol has been shown be effective in moderate or severe localized plaque psoriasis, and tazarotene affords important effects on epidermal hyperproliferation that may be important in more severe disease. Objective: To investigate the efficacy, safety and tolerability of a once-daily application of a fixed combination halobetasol propionate 0.01% and tazarotene 0.045% (HP/TAZ) lotion in comparison with its vehicle in patients with severe localized plaque psoriasis (as defined by an Investigator Global Assessment (IGA) of 4 and Body Surface Area (BSA) of 3%-12%. Methods: Post hoc analysis of two multicenter, randomized, double-blind, vehicle-controlled phase 3 studies. Sixty-two patients with severe localized psoriasis (mean BSA 7.4) randomized (2:1) to receive HP/TAZ lotion or vehicle, once-daily for 8 weeks, with a 4-week posttreatment follow-up. Efficacy assessments included treatment success (defined as at least a 2-grade improvement from baseline in the IGA score and a score of ‘clear’ or ‘almost clear’), impact on individual signs of psoriasis (erythema, plaque elevation, and scaling) at the target lesion, BSA, reduction in mean baseline IGAxBSA and achievement of a clinically meaningful response (number of patients who achieved at least a 75% improvement in IGAxBSA). Safety and treatment emergent adverse events (TEAEs) were evaluated throughout. Results: By week 8, 34.8% of patients were treatment successes compared with 0.0% on vehicle (P=0.004). HP/TAZ lotion was also significantly superior in reducing psoriasis signs and symptoms and improving BSA. At week 8, 47.4% (erythema), 66.4% (plaque elevation), and 65.4% (scaling) subjects achieved at least a 2-grade improvement, compared with 14.0% (P=0.016), 14.8% (P<0.001) and 14.7% (P<0.001) respectively with vehicle. Patients treated with HP/TAZ lotion achieved a 32.8% reduction in baseline mean BSA, compared with a 39.6% increase with vehicle (P=0.013). HP/TAZ lotion achieved a statistically significant superior reduction in mean IGAxBSA compared to vehicle from week 2 (P<0.001 versus vehicle). By week 8, almost half of the patients treated with HP/TAZ lotion achieved a clinically meaningful response (IGAxBSA-75) and a 52.9% reduction in mean IGAxBSA score compared with a 17.5% increase in those patients treated with vehicle (P<0.001). One patient (2.6%) treated with HP/TAZ lotion discontinued due to AE. Most frequently reported treatment related AEs were application site pain (7.9%), contact dermatitis (5.3%) and pruritus (5.3%). Conclusions: HP/TAZ lotion provides significantly greater efficacy than vehicle that is both rapid and sustained, in patients with severe localized plaque psoriasis, with good tolerability and safety over 8 weeks’ once-daily use. Abstract
BACKGROUND: Psoriasis is a chronic, immune-mediated disease that varies widely in its clinical expression. Topical corticosteroids (TCS) are the mainstay of treatment. Long-term safety remains a concern, limiting use and recurrence is common. Tazarotene has also been shown to be effective in psoriasis, with efficacy maintained several weeks posttreatment. Fixed combination therapy with TCS and tazarotene may improve psoriasis signs and maintain efficacy between treatment sessions. OBJECTIVE: To investigate the maintenance of effect posttreatment with a once-daily application of halobetasol propionate 0.01%/tazarotene 0.045% (HP/TAZ) lotion in comparison with vehicle in patients with moderate or severe plaque psoriasis. METHODS: Two multicenter, randomized, double-blind, vehicle-controlled Phase 3 studies in moderate or severe psoriasis (N=418). Patients randomized (2:1) to receive HP/TAZ lotion or vehicle, once-daily for 8 weeks with a 4 week posttreatment follow-up. Efficacy assessments included treatment success (defined as at least a 2-grade improvement from baseline in the IGA score, and ‘clear’ or ‘almost clear’), impact on individual signs of psoriasis (erythema, plaque elevation, and scaling) at the target lesion, and maintenance of improvements in Body Surface Area (BSA), IGAxBSA and clinically meaningful benefit (IGAxBSA-75). RESULTS: At week 8, 40.7% of patients achieved treatment success with HP/TAZ lotion, compared with 9.9% treated with vehicle (P<0.001). Four weeks posttreatment, 33.3% of patients achieved treatment success. Two thirds of patients (63%) who were treatment successes at week 8 remained treatment successes posttreatment. In addition, up to 20% of patients who were not treatment successes at week 8 became treatment successes by the end of the study. Three-quarters of patients maintained BSA improvements or reported further reductions in BSA that seemed to be unrelated to baseline BSA severity. At the end of the 4 week posttreatment period, patients who had been treated with HP/TAZ lotion achieved a 46.6% reduction in IGAxBSA, compared with 7.9% on vehicle. 41.7% of patients achieved a clinically meaningful effect at week 8 and this was maintained posttreatment. LIMITATIONS: The studies only had a 4 week follow-up period. CONCLUSIONS: In conclusion, HP 0.01%/TAZ 0.045% lotion provides effective maintenance of efficacy over a 4 week posttreatment period.

Abstract
BACKGROUND: A novel foam formulation of halobetasol propionate, 0.05% (HBP-Foam) has been developed to treat plaque psoriasis in patients who prefer a thermostable topical foam with low application shear that allows for easier coverage over large and/or hirsute areas than existing formulations. OBJECTIVE: To determine the safety and effectiveness of HBP-Foam in subjects with plaque psoriasis. METHODS: Two randomized, double-blind, vehicle-controlled clinical studies were conducted in 560 adult subjects with moderate to severe plaque psoriasis. Subjects applied the assigned test article to all psoriatic plaques twice daily for 14 days. The key efficacy measures were the proportion of subjects with “treatment success,” defined as those subjects that achieved a score of 0 (clear) or 1 (almost clear) and at least a two-grade improvement compared to baseline for the Investigator’s Global Assessment (IGA) and for the clinical signs of psoriasis (plaque elevation, scaling, and erythema) as well as pruritus. Safety measurements included adverse events and local skin reactions in the treatment area. RESULTS: HBP-Foam was statistically superior to vehicle in achieving “Treatment Success” in 25.3% and 30.7% vs 3.9% and 7.4% (P<0.001) in Studies 1 and 2, respectively. Pruritus scores statistically improved by over 30% in HBP-Foam treated subjects. In addition, these subjects experienced a significant reduction in the clinical signs of psoriasis (plaque elevation, scaling, and erythema). In contrast, in the vehicle groups the decrease in psoriasis-related signs was generally not observed. Safety outcomes were unremarkable and similar in both the HBP-Foam and vehicle treatment groups. CONCLUSIONS: These results demonstrate the safety and effectiveness of HBP-Foam in the treatment of plaque psoriasis. Furthermore, this novel foam formulation has demonstrable for its ease of application over large and/or hairy treatment areas. ClinicalTrials.gov Registration: NCT02742441 NCT02368210

Abstract
Background: Fixed combinations are commonplace in dermatology, providing significant efficacy and tolerability benefits. In some cases, two active ingredients complement each other providing a cumulative or additive effect. In rarer cases, a synergistic effect may be seen where the sum of the two active ingredients combined action is greater than the sum of the efficacy of the constituent parts. Objective: To determine whether a novel halobetasol propionate 0.01% and tazarotene 0.045% (HP/TAZ) fixed combination lotion provides a synergistic effect in the treatment of moderate-to-severe plaque psoriasis. Methods: Post hoc analysis of 212 patients with moderate-to-severe plaque psoriasis randomized (2:2:2:1) to HP/TAZ lotion, HP, TAZ or vehicle once-daily for 8 weeks, with a 4-week posttreatment follow-up. Treatment success was evaluated based on two outcomes: percent of patients achieving at least a 2-grade improvement in Investigator Global Assessment (IGA) and IGA score equating to ‘clear’ or ‘almost clear’; and percent change from baseline in the IGAxbody surface area (BSA) score, an alternative to assessing response to therapy that is more sensitive to area change than the Psoriasis Area Severity Index (PASI). In addition, a clinically meaningful outcome was reported in patients who achieved a 75% reduction in IGAxBSA. Synergy was established when the benefit of combination HP/TAZ lotion was greater than benefit of HP plus TAZ, with a ratio (HP/TAZ divided by HP+TAZ) >1.0. Results: HP/TAZ lotion was synergistic at week 8, and four weeks posttreatment. At week 8, treatment success with HP/TAZ lotion relative to vehicle was 42.8% compared with 32.5% for HP plus TAZ (ratio 1.3); and percent change from baseline in IGAxBSA score relative to vehicle was 51.6% compared with 40.6% for HP plus TAZ (ratio 1.3). At week 12, treatment success with HP/TAZ lotion relative to vehicle was 31.3% compared with 20.0% for HP plus TAZ (ratio 1.6). Percent change from baseline in IGAxBSA score relative to vehicle was 47.3% compared with 34.2% for HP plus TAZ (ratio 1.4). HP/TAZ lotion also provided synergistic benefits in terms of achieving a clinically meaningful outcome, with a ratio of 1.3 and 2.0 at weeks 8 and 12. Conclusions: Halobetasol propionate 0.01% and tazarotene 0.045% (HP/TAZ) fixed combination lotion provides a synergistic benefit in the treatment of moderate-to-severe plaque psoriasis. In addition, by combining two agents into one once-daily formulation, this novel formulation reduces the number of product applications and may help patient adherence. Abstract
Potent topical corticosteroids (TCSs) are the mainstay of psoriasis treatment. Safety concerns have limited use to 2 to 4 weeks. The objective of our study was to investigate the safety and efficacy of once-daily halobetasol propionate (HP) lotion 0.01% in moderate to severe plaque psoriasis through 2 multicenter, randomized, double-blind, vehicle-controlled phase 3 studies (N=430). Participants were randomized (2:1) to HP lotion 0.01% or vehicle once daily for 8 weeks, followed by 4 weeks of follow-up. The primary efficacy assessment was treatment success (at least a 2-grade improvement in baseline investigator global assessment [IGA] score and a score of 0 [clear] or 1 [almost clear]). Additional assessments included improvement in psoriasis signs and symptoms, body surface area (BSA), and a composite score of IGA×BSA. Safety and treatment-emergent adverse events (AEs) were evaluated throughout. We found that HP lotion 0.01% demonstrated statistically significant superiority over vehicle as early as week 2 and also was superior in reducing psoriasis signs and symptoms and BSA involvement.

Abstract
Background: A unique fixed combination halobetasol propionate 0.01% and tazarotene 0.045% (HP/TAZ) lotion has been shown to be effective in psoriasis using Investigator Global Assessment (IGA) tools to assess erythema, plaque elevation, and scaling. However, these do not consider changes in Body Surface Area (BSA). The IGAxBSA composite tool is a simple, effective, validated alternative for measuring improvement in psoriasis severity. It correlates well with the Psoriasis Area and Severity Index (PASI) and demonstrates sensitivity to changes from baseline in patients with both mild and moderately severe disease. Objective: To further define the role of a fixed combination halobetasol propionate 0.01% and tazarotene 0.045% (HP/TAZ) lotion in moderate-to-severe plaque psoriasis using the IGAxBSA composite tool. Methods: Post hoc analysis of 212 patients with moderate-to-severe plaque psoriasis randomized (2:2:2:1) to HP/TAZ lotion, HP, TAZ, or vehicle once-daily for 8 weeks, with a 4-week posttreatment follow-up. Efficacy assessments using the validated IGAxBSA composite tool. Results: HP/TAZ lotion demonstrated statistically significant superiority at week 8 (versus TAZ and vehicle) and week 12 (versus HP, TAZ, and vehicle). By week 8, HP/TAZ lotion achieved a 63.5% reduction in mean IGAxBSA composite score (P<0.001 versus TAZ and vehicle), that was sustained four weeks posttreatment (P<0.001 versus TAZ and vehicle and P=0.003 versus HP). A 25% and 50% improvement in IGAxBSA was achieved within 1.9 and 4.6 weeks, respectively, and 47.5% of patients achieved IGAxBSA-75 by week 8. Limitations: This post hoc analysis was limited to patients with moderate-to-severe plaque psoriasis with IGA ≥3 and BSA involvement (3%-12%). Conclusions: HP/TAZ lotion was associated with significant and rapid reductions in disease severity as assessed by the IGAxBSA composite tool. The addition of tazarotene affords sustained benefits posttreatment. J Drugs Dermatol. 2018;17(12):1290-1296.

Abstract
BACKGROUND Topical corticosteroids (TCS) are the mainstay of psoriasis treatment; long-term safety concerns limiting consecutive use of potent TCS to 2-4 weeks. OBJECTIVE Investigate safety and efficacy of halobetasol propionate 0.01% lotion in moderate-to-severe plaque psoriasis. METHODS Two multicenter, randomized, double-blind, vehicle-controlled phase 3 studies (N=430). Subjects randomized (2:1) to halobetasol propionate 0.01% lotion or vehicle once-daily for 8 weeks, 4-week posttreatment follow-up. Primary efficacy assessment: treatment success (at least a 2-grade improvement from baseline in Investigator Global Assessment [IGA] score and 'clear' or 'almost clear') at week 8. Safety and treatment emergent adverse events (AEs) evaluated throughout. RESULTS Halobetasol propionate 0.01% lotion demonstrated statistically significant superiority over vehicle as early as week 2. By week 8, 36.5% (Study 1) and 38.4% (Study 2) of subjects were treatment successes compared with 8.1% and 12.0% on vehicle (P less than 0.001). Halobetasol propionate 0.01% lotion was also superior in reducing psoriasis signs and symptoms, body surface area (BSA), and improving quality of life. Halobetasol propionate 0.01% lotion was well-tolerated with no treatment-related AEs greater than 1%. LIMITATIONS Study did not include subjects with BSA greater than 12. CONCLUSIONS Halobetasol propionate 0.01% lotion was associated with significant reductions in the severity of the clinical signs of psoriasis, without the safety concerns of a longer treatment course. Abstract
BACKGROUND Topical corticosteroids (TCS) are the mainstay of psoriasis treatment. Safety concerns may limit use. Combination with tazarotene may optimize efficacy and minimize safety and tolerability concerns. OBJECTIVE Investigate safety and efficacy of halobetasol propionate 0.01%/tazarotene 0.045% (HP/TAZ) lotion in moderate-to-severe plaque psoriasis. METHODS Two multicenter, randomized, double-blind, vehicle-controlled phase 3 studies (N=418). Subjects randomized (2:1) to HP/TAZ lotion or vehicle once-daily for 8 weeks, 4-week follow-up. Primary efficacy assessment: treatment success (at least a 2-grade improvement from baseline in IGA score and 'clear' or 'almost clear'). Safety and treatment emergent AEs evaluated throughout. RESULTS HP/TAZ lotion demonstrated statistically significant superiority over vehicle as early as week 2 (P equals 0.002). By week 8, 40.6% of subjects were treatment successes compared with 9.9% on vehicle (P less than 0.001). A third of subjects remained treatment successes post-treatment. HP/TAZ lotion was also superior in reducing psoriasis signs and symptoms, and Body Surface Area (BSA) involvement. Most frequently reported treatment related AEs were contact dermatitis (6.3%), application site pain (2.6%), and pruritus (2.2%). LIMITATIONS No data were collected beyond the 4-week follow-up. CONCLUSIONS HP/TAZ lotion provides synergistic efficacy that is both rapid and sustained, with good tolerability and safety over 8 weeks use. J Drugs Dermatol. 2018;17(8):855-861.

Abstract
BACKGROUND Psoriasis is a chronic condition often managed with topical therapy. Patients have high expectations about the speed at which improvement is achieved, which then can have a marked impact on the patient's adherence to treatment. Recently, clinical data on a new fixed combination of halobetasol and tazarotene (HP/TAZ) have been presented. HP/TAZ lotion was statistically more effective than individual active ingredients or its vehicle, with a predictable safety profile. OBJECTIVES Here we review the efficacy and tolerability data with a specific focus on the first two weeks of therapy. METHODS Multicenter, randomized, double-blind, vehicle-controlled Phase 2 study in moderate or severe psoriasis (N=212). Subjects randomized (2:2:2:1 ratio) to receive halobetasol 0.01%/tazarotene 0.045% (HP/TAZ), individual active ingredients (HP or TAZ), or vehicle, once-daily for 8 weeks. Efficacy assessments included treatment success (defined as at least a 2-grade improvement from baseline in the IGA score and a score of 'clear' or 'almost clear'), and impact on individual signs of psoriasis (erythema, plaque elevation, and scaling) at the target lesion. RESULTS As early as 2 weeks, HP/TAZ lotion demonstrated statistically significant superiority for treatment success over vehicle (P equals 0.047) and TAZ (P equals 0.029). By week 2, 47.5% of patients were 'mild', 'almost clear' or 'clear' compared with 33.3%, 16.9%, and 12.9% of patients treated with HP, TAZ, or vehicle, respectively; plaque elevation and scaling were significantly improved compared with HP, TAZ, or vehicle, and erythema was significantly improved compared with TAZ. Improvements in baseline itching (45.6%), dryness (42.2%), burning/stinging (55.9%) with HP/TAZ lotion at 2 weeks were similar to those seen with HP, and greater than that achieved with TAZ (30.8% [P equals 0.099], 35.4%, and 13.3%, respectively). CONCLUSION The HP/TAZ fixed combination lotion provides rapid relief of psoriasis symptoms, with apparent benefits over both HP and TAZ by week 2. J Drugs Dermatol. 2018;17(8):863-868.

Abstract
BACKGROUND Psoriasis is a chronic, immune-mediated disease that varies widely in its clinical expression. Topical corticosteroids (TCS) are the mainstay of treatment. Long-term safety remains a concern, limiting use, and posttreatment flare is common. Tazarotene has also been shown to be effective in psoriasis, with efficacy maintained several weeks posttreatment. Fixed combination therapy with TCS and tazarotene may improve psoriasis signs and minimize posttreatment flare or rebound. OBJECTIVE To investigate the maintenance of effect posttreatment with a once-daily application of halobetasol propionate 0.01%/tazarotene 0.045% (HP/TAZ) lotion in comparison with its active ingredients and vehicle in patients with moderate-to-severe plaque psoriasis. METHODS Multicenter, randomized, double-blind, vehicle-controlled Phase 2 study in moderate or severe psoriasis (N=212). Patients randomized (2:2:2:1 ratio) to receive HP/TAZ, individual active ingredients, or vehicle, once-daily for 8 weeks with a 4-week posttreatment follow-up. Efficacy assessments included treatment success (defined as at least a 2-grade improvement from baseline in the IGA score, and 'clear' or 'almost clear'), and impact on individual signs of psoriasis (erythema, plaque elevation, and scaling) at the target lesion. RESULTS At the end of the 4-week posttreatment period, 38.2% of patients who had been treated with HP/TAZ were treatment successes; compared with 21.0%, 12.8% and 6.9% of patients who had been treated with HP (P=0.042), TAZ (P=0.004), or vehicle (P=0.002). HP/TAZ lotion was also superior in maintaining reductions in psoriasis signs of erythema, plaque elevation, and scaling at the target lesion. At the end of the 4-week posttreatment period, 49.1%, 54.5%, and 54.5% of patients, respectively, were treatment successes: compared with 38.7% (P=0.26), 48.4% (P=0.51), and 48.4% (P=0.51) of patients who had been treated with HP; 29.8% (P=0.049), 31.9% (P=0.022), and 23.4% (P=0.001) who had been treated with TAZ; and 13.8% (P=0.002), 20.7% (P=0.003), and 20.7% (P=0.003) who had been treated with vehicle. Side effects were minimal and tended to resolve during the posttreatment period. CONCLUSIONS In conclusion, HP 0.01%/TAZ 0.045% lotion provides synergistic efficacy following 8 weeks' therapy that is sustained after a 4-week posttreatment period. Abstract
Halobetasol propionate (HB) is a potent synthetic corticosteroid used against inflammatory skin diseases, such as dermatitis, eczema, and psoriasis, among others. The aim of this study is to define how the presence of different skin penetration enhancers (nonane, menthone, limonene, azone, carene, decanol, linoleic acid and cetiol) affects the penetration and retention in skin of HB. To determine drug penetration through skin, 5% of each promoter was used in an ex vivo system with human skin on Franz cells. The results showed that the highest permeation occurs in the presence of menthone, followed by nonane. Permeation parameters were determined. The in vivo test was assessed, and the formulation containing HB-menthone presented better anti-inflammatory efficacy. These results are useful to generate a specific treatment according to each patient's needs, and the inflammatory characteristics of the disease.

Abstract
UNLABELLED <p>BACKGROUND: A novel lotion formulation of halobetasol propionate, 0.05% (HBP Lotion) with enhanced vehicle characteristics of a cream while preserving the ease of use and cosmetic elegance of a lotion has been developed to treat plaque psoriasis. OBJECTIVE Determine the safety and effectiveness of HBP Lotion in patients with plaque psoriasis. METHODS Two prospective, randomized, vehicle-controlled clinical studies were conducted in 443 adult subjects with moderate-severe plaque psoriasis. Subjects applied the test article to psoriatic plaques within the treatment area twice daily for 14 days. Efficacy data are based upon treatment "success" defined as those subjects that achieved scores of 0=clear or 1=almost clear with at least a two-grade improvement relative to baseline for an Investigator's Global Assessment (IGA) and clinical signs (plaque elevation, erythema, scaling). Safety data are presented as adverse events and local skin reactions. RESULTS After two weeks of treatment with HBP Lotion, 44.5% of the HBP Lotion treated subjects in each study achieved (a) treatment "success" (ie, an IGA score of 0=clear or 1=almost clear and >2 grade improvement compared to baseline) and (b) a notable reduction in plaque elevation, erythema, scaling, and pruritus. In contrast, only 6.3% and 7.1% of VEH subjects in Studies 1 and 2, respectively, achieved treatment success and the reduction of disease related signs was materially lower. Statistically, at day 15 in both Phase 3 studies, treatment success with HBP Lotion was superior to VEH (P less than 0.001). From a safety perspective the outcomes were in general unremarkable with similar findings in the HBP Lotion and VEH treatment groups. CONCLUSIONS The results demonstrate the safety and effectiveness of HBP Lotion in the treatment of plaque psoriasis. Furthermore, this novel HBP lotion formulation is also distinguished by its moisturization qualities and ease of use.</p> <p><em>J Drugs Dermatol. 2017;16(3):234-240.</em></p>.

Abstract
UNLABELLED <p>BACKGROUND: Psoriasis is a chronic, immune-mediated disease that varies widely in its clinical expression. Treatment options focus on relieving symptoms, reducing inflammation, induration, and scaling, and controlling the extent of the disease. Topical corticosteroids are the mainstay of treatment, however long-term safety remains a concern, particularly with the more potent formulations. Combination therapy with a corticosteroid and tazarotene may improve psoriasis signs at a lower corticosteroid concentration providing a superior safety profile. OBJECTIVE To investigate the efficacy and safety of a once-daily application of a fixed combination halobetasol propionate 0.01% and tazarotene 0.045% (HP/TAZ) lotion in comparison with its monads and vehicle in subjects with moderate-to-severe plaque psoriasis. METHODS Multicenter, randomized, double-blind, vehicle-controlled Phase 2 study in moderate or severe psoriasis (N=212). Subjects randomized (2:2:2:1 ratio) to receive HP/TAZ, individual monads, or vehicle, once-daily for 8 weeks. Efficacy assessments included treatment success (defined as at least a 2-grade improvement from baseline in the IGA score and a score of 'Clear' or 'Almost Clear'), and impact on individual signs of psoriasis (erythema, plaque elevation, and scaling) at the target lesion. Safety and treatment emergent adverse events (TEAEs) were evaluated throughout. RESULTS HP/TAZ lotion demonstrated statistically significant superiority over vehicle as early as 2 weeks. At week 8, 52.5% of subjects had treatment success compared with 33.3%, 18.6%, and 9.7% in the HP (P=0.033), TAZ (P less than 0.001), and vehicle (P less than 0.001) groups, respectively. HP/TAZ lotion was superior to its monads and vehicle in reducing the psoriasis signs of erythema, plaque elevation, and scaling at the target lesion. At week 8, a 2-grade improvement in IGA was achieved by 54.2% of subjects for erythema, 67.8% for plaque elevation, and 64.4% for scaling. Most frequently reported TEAEs were application site reactions, and were more likely associated with the tazarotene component. Side effects such as skin atrophy were rare. CONCLUSIONS HP/TAZ lotion was consistently more effective than its monads or vehicle in achieving treatment success and reducing psoriasis signs of erythema, plaque elevation, and scaling at the target lesion. Safety data were consistent with the known safety profile of halobetasol propionate and tazarotene, and did not reveal any new safety concerns with the combination product.</p> <p><em>J Drugs Dermatol. 2017;16(3):197-204.</em></p>.

Abstract
BACKGROUND This study measured skin hydration and occlusivity of two test products [halobetasol propionate lotion, 0.05% (HBP Lotion) and Ultravate® (halobetasol propionate) cream, 0.05% (HBP Cream)] at 2, 4, and 6 hours after application to skin test sites previously challenged by dry shaving, which was performed to compromise the integrity of the stratum corneum barrier. METHODS Trans-epidermal water loss (TEWL), an indicator of skin barrier function, was measured using cyberDERM, inc. RG-1 evaporimeter. Skin hydration was evaluated using IBS SkiCon-200 conductance meter. Test products were applied bilaterally on dry-shaved sites on the volar forearm sites, according to a randomization scheme, with two test sites untreated to serve as "dry-shaved" controls. TEWL and conductance were measured at 2, 4, and 6 hours post-treatment. RESULTS HBP Lotion displayed a significant increase in skin hydration at 2, 4, and 6 hours post-treatment compared to the baseline values and dry-shaved controls (each, P less than 0.001). However, HBP Cream produced statistically significant increased skin hydration only after 6 hours (P less than 0.05). HBP Lotion was significantly more effective than HBP Cream in increasing skin hydration at 2 and 4 hours post-treatment (each, P less than 0.001), and had a directional advantage (not statistically significant) at 6 hours. Neither test product had a significant occlusive effect as measured by TEWL at 2, 4, and 6 hours post-application. CONCLUSION Both formulations of HBP (Lotion and Cream) contributed to skin moisturization, as measured by skin conductance. HBP Lotion produced a significantly more rapid onset and higher level of moisturization at 2 and 4 hours post-application compared to HBP Cream. The TEWL results indicate that neither HBP Lotion nor HBP Cream provided any significant occlusivity to the skin. <p><em>J Drugs Dermatol. 2017;16(2):140-144.</em></p>.

Abstract
Uptake and biological effects of synthetic glucocorticoids (GCs) were analyzed using common carp (Cyprinus carpio). Fish were exposed to clobetasol propionate (CP) or clobetasone butyrate (CB) individually or in mixture at 1 μg L(-1) for 21 days. Bioconcentration factor (BCF) of CB was calculated as 100, and BCF of CP was less than 16. No effects were found in fish erythrocyte and leukocyte numbers and serum glucose levels after exposure to the selected GCs. On the other hand, serum concentrations of free amino acids significantly increased in GC-exposed groups. Thus, exposures to synthetic GCs at relatively low concentrations seemed to cause enhancement of protein degradation and subsequent increase of serum free amino acids without a corresponding increase in serum glucose levels, an effect which might be related to partial induction of gluconeogenesis by GC.

Abstract
Various studies have shown the blocking effects of topical agents on UVB penetration, which can be used in combination with phototherapy. In this study, the photoprotective effects of 0.005% calcipotriol, 0.05% clobetasol-17-propionate, and 0.1% tretinoin, which can be used in combination with broad-band UVB, were investigated in an in vivo test. In a study group of 20 patients, phototests were performed to determine minimal erythema doses (MED) and the tests were repeated with thin (0.1 cc/25 cm2) and thick (0.3 cc/25 cm2) calcipotriol, clobetasol-17-propionate, and tretinoin in cream forms and sunscreen. After determining the MED, the test was repeated in another 20 patients with thin and thick calcipotriol and clobetasol-17-propionate in both cream and ointment forms and sunscreen. MED was increased with thin and thick applications of all agents. Moreover, the photoprotective effects of each agent increased with their thick applications compared with thin ones. The application of calcipotriol cream and ointment, clobetasol cream and ointment, and tretinoin cream, all of which can block UVB, is not recommended just before phototherapy.

Abstract
Using the isolated perfused bovine udder as an in-vitro model of skin inflammation, the effects of topically administered arachidonic acid on prostaglandin and leukotriene synthesis have been shown previously. In this study, the effects of indometacin (indomethacin) and clobetasol-17-propionate (administered topically) as well as flunixin meglumine and meloxicam (administered via the perfusion fluid) have been studied. Compared with controls, arachidonic acid caused a significant increase in the dermal prostaglandin E2 (PGE2) and peptidoleukotriene (LTC4/D4/E4) concentration. Topical treatment with indometacin (1.6 mg cm−2) and clobetasol-17-propionate (90 μg cm−2), which were administered 60 min before arachidonic acid administration, inhibited the inflammatory reaction. Flunixin meglumine (1 μg mL−1 perfusion fluid) was administered 30 min after and meloxicam (3 μg mL−1 perfusion fluid) was administered 60 min before arachidonic acid application. Three hours after arachidonic acid administration, a significant inhibition of PGE2 synthesis was induced by flunixin. In contrast, meloxicam showed only a slight effect. The effect of flunixin was comparable with in-vivo results. It is known from animal studies that anti-inflammatory effects of meloxicam are obvious within up to 6 h after treatment. Therefore, the incomplete effect of meloxicam may be explained pharmacokinetically. In conclusion, the described in-vitro model seems to be suitable for studies of pharmacological effects on eicosanoid synthesis in the skin.

Abstract
The clinical benefit of currently available tar blend shampoos for the treatment of scalp psoriasis is restricted due to their limited efficacy, low cosmetic appeal and potential for carcinogenicity. This 4-week multicentre, randomized, parallel-group, investigator-masked study included 162 subjects and aimed to compare the efficacy, safety and cosmetic acceptability of clobetasol propionate 0.05% shampoo versus a currently marketed tar blend 1% shampoo in subjects with moderate to severe scalp psoriasis. Clobetasol propionate shampoo was superior to tar blend shampoo with respect to all efficacy variables tested (p<0.001): Total and Global Severity Score; erythema; plaque thickening; desquamation; pruritus; total scalp area involved; and the subject's global assessment of clinical improvement. Both treatments were safe and well-tolerated. Furthermore, more subjects indicated that clobetasol propionate shampoo was more cosmetically acceptable than tar blend shampoo. Clobetasol propionate 0.05% shampoo is a good alternative to tar blend shampoo in the treatment of moderate to severe scalp psoriasis.

Abstract
BACKGROUND This study compared the efficacy of a novel, topical class I synthetic, 0.10% fluocinonide corticosteroid with two other class I corticosteroids and placebo for the treatment of plaque psoriasis. METHODS A 0.5 gram dose of fluocinonide 0.1% cream, clobetasol propionate 0.05% cream, halobetasol propionate 0.05% cream, and placebo ointment were applied to test sites on one psoriatic plaque per patient (n=5). Test sites were outlined according to the Scholtz-Dumas bioassay. Test sites were assessed by a blinded evaluator (1 = psoriasis worsened to 5 = psoriasis clear or almost clear), cleaned and medications were reapplied on days 3, 5, 7, 10 and 12. RESULTS & CONCLUSION The three class I corticosteroid products were comparably effective, numerically and statistically, in clearing the psoriatic plaques. Upon completion of treatment, 60-80% of active-treated sites were clear or almost clear of psoriasis compared to zero with the placebo.

Abstract
BACKGROUND The emollient base of a topical corticosteroid, through its moisturizing properties, can be a useful treatment adjunct. OBJECTIVE To compare the healing properties of Eumovate trade mark (clobetasone butyrate) 0.05% cream with its emollient base, hydrocortisone 1% cream and with no treatment. METHODS A single-centre, double-blind, intra-individual, comparative study that involved 18 volunteers with nickel-induced contact dermatitis. Following a positive patch test to nickel, sub-therapeutic amounts (10 micro l = 3 mg cm(-2)) of each of the treatments were applied twice daily for seven days to each of the four test sites. RESULTS In terms of the primary endpoint, a physician's global assessment after 7 days of treatment, clobetasone butyrate (CB) 0.05% cream showed a significantly better response than hydrocortisone (HC) 1% cream (78% vs 39%, difference -0.4, 95% CI -0.7 to -0.1; p = 0.046) or no treatment (78% vs 28%, difference -0.5, 95% CI -0.9 to -0.1; p = 0.016). CB 0.05% cream also showed a better response than its emollient base (78% vs 56%), though statistical significance was not achieved. In terms of moisturizing effects, there was no difference in transepidermal water loss (TEWL) between CB 0.05% cream and its emollient base. CB 0.05% cream treated sites did, however, have significantly lower values (i.e. were more moisturized) than untreated sites (difference -8.5, 95% CI -12.0 to -4.86; p < 0.001) or HC 1% treated sites (difference -7.1, 95% CI -11.0 to -3.4; p < 0.001). In terms of skin blanching activity, as expected the steroid-based creams achieved lower colorimetric values than the emollient base cream. CONCLUSIONS These results from experimentally induced skin inflammation indicate that CB 0.05% (as Eumovate 0.05% cream) has both more effective anti-inflammatory activity and better moisturizing properties than hydrocortisone 1% cream and that these effects are in part due to its efficient emollient base.

Abstract
BACKGROUND Various formulations of clobetasol propionate are currently used to treat psoriasis due to its anti-inflammatory, anti-pruritic, vasoconstrictive and immunomodulating properties. OBJECTIVE To assess the efficacy, safety and remission profile of clobetasol propionate lotion compared to that of clobetasol propionate emollient cream and lotion vehicle in subjects with moderate to severe plaque-type psoriasis. METHODS Multicentre, investigator-blind, randomized, active- and vehicle-controlled, parallel-group study. RESULTS A total of 192 subjects were treated: 82 with clobetasol propionate lotion, 81 with clobetasol propionate cream and 29 with the vehicle. Clobetasol propionate lotion was significantly more effective than vehicle lotion and was comparable in efficacy to the emollient cream after 4 weeks of treatment. Treatment success was higher for subjects in the clobetasol propionate lotion group than in the emollient cream group after 4 weeks of a treatment-free follow-up period. Clobetasol propionate lotion was safe and well tolerated. CONCLUSION The present study demonstrates that clobetasol propionate lotion is an efficacious, safe and well-tolerated alternative to the currently available emollient cream formulation, while showing a better remission profile after 4 weeks of treatment-free follow-up period.

Abstract
BACKGROUND Many studies have shown the clinical efficiency of occlusion therapy for psoriasis, particularly corticosteroids used under hydrocolloid dressings. However, there are no data from comparative clinical studies evaluating the remission and relapse characteristics of such occlusion therapy compared with orthodox topical steroid monotherapy. METHODS In a randomised, open-label, parallel group study from three centres, the remission and relapse characteristics were investigated for the use of a hydrocolloid dressing (HCD) over clobetasol propionate 0.05% lotion once a week compared with the same steroid in ointment formulation used unoccluded twice a day in 61 patients with stable chronic plaque psoriasis. RESULTS There was a pronounced treatment difference in favour of the HCD + clobetasol propionate lotion group with respect to time to clearance, but there was little evidence for a difference with respect to time to relapse. CONCLUSION The combination of the HCD + clobetasol propionate lotion provides a fast and highly effective remission induction.
